Kwanzaa is an African-American cultural festival held from December 26 to January 1. Founded in , Kwanzaa celebrates African-Americans and their ancestry. The central symbol of Kwanzaa is a candelabra called a kinara that holds one black, three red and three green candles.
The candles are lighted in a particular order until the final day when all seven candles burn. Each candle has a special meaning — unity, self-determination, collective work and responsibility, cooperative economics, purpose, creativity, and faith.
